Climate Regulation
One of the most critical roles of ocean currents and tides is in the regulation of the Earth's climate. Here’s how these processes contribute to the macro and micro climate systems:
Heat Distribution
One of the ways in which ocean currents affect the climate is by distributing heat across the globe. Warm waters from the equator are transported towards the poles by currents such as the Gulf Stream, while cold waters from the poles move towards the equator. This movement helps to moderate global temperatures, ensuring that regions do not become too hot or too cold.
Weather Patterns Influencing
Another significant impact of ocean currents is on weather patterns. These currents can influence the formation and behavior of weather systems including precipitation and storm formation. For example, the Gulf Stream significantly affects the climate of North America and Western Europe, shaping their weather patterns in essential ways.
Supporting Marine Ecosystems
The health of our oceans is closely tied to the distribution of nutrients, the connectivity of marine habitats, and the well-being of the species that inhabit them. Ocean currents and tides play a key role in all of these areas:
Nutrient Transport
Currents assist in the transport of nutrients throughout the ocean, fostering the growth of phytoplankton. Phytoplankton forms the base of the marine food web, supporting a vast array of marine life and ultimately contributing to the health of the entire ocean ecosystem.
Habitat Connectivity and Biodiversity
Tides and currents also facilitate the movement of marine species, aiding in their reproduction and migration. This movement maintains the biodiversity of marine ecosystems, ensuring the survival of various species and the health of the ocean communities.
Impacts on Coastal Processes
The force of tides and currents can significantly shape the coastlines and the waterways around them:
Erosion and Sediment Transport
Tides and currents are instrumental in shaping coastlines. They can erode land, carrying sediment to create beautiful beaches, fertile deltas, and rich estuaries.
Protecting Estuarine Health
Tidal movements are vital in maintaining water quality in estuaries, which are important habitats for many species. By ensuring proper salinity levels, tides contribute to the sustainability of these vital ecosystems.
Facilitating Human Activities
The influence of ocean currents and tides extends to the activities of humans. Here’s how they affect our lives:
Safe Navigation and Shipping
An understanding of ocean currents is essential for safe and efficient maritime navigation. This knowledge influences the choice of shipping routes and can optimize fuel consumption, making navigation more sustainable.
Supporting the Fishing Industry
The distribution of ocean currents directly impacts the location and abundance of fish, which in turn affects commercial fishing practices and the local economies that depend on them.
Renewable Energy Opportunities
Innovative renewable energy technologies harness the power of ocean currents to generate electricity. Tidal and wave energy can provide a sustainable and eco-friendly source of energy for future generations.
Research and Monitoring
Lastly, the study of ocean currents and tides is crucial for monitoring and understanding climate change. Changes in these processes can signal shifts in climate patterns, providing valuable data for research and monitoring efforts.
